The entrance hall of Antwerp Central Station impresses with its architecture and imposing appearance. In black and white, the many small details of this building come into their own. Standing in the entrance, you can look all around at the many building elements and architectural details: The grand staircase, reminiscent of the staircase in a castle, the glass arch, the antique clock above the staircase, the many arches, balustrades and structural elements that decorate this beautiful entrance hall. To achieve this, the building was clad with over 20 different types of stone and furnished with marble. An impressive structure, it was built over 10 years starting in 1895 and later restored and expanded into a modern station with 3 levels and 14 platforms. The entrance hall was preserved in its original baroque style and is now one of the city's most popular attractions - one of the most beautiful railway stations in the world!
